Introduction to Python for Health and Safety

Python is a versatile and widely-used programming language that has become increasingly popular in the field of health and safety. Its simplicity, flexibility, and extensive libraries make it an ideal tool for data analysis, machine learning, and visualization. With Python, you can quickly and easily import, manipulate, and analyze large datasets, identify trends and patterns, and create interactive visualizations to communicate your findings. Whether you're working in a small business or a large corporation, Python for Health and Safety can help you streamline your data analysis processes, reduce errors, and make more informed decisions.

In addition to its technical benefits, Python is also a highly collaborative and community-driven language, with numerous libraries, frameworks, and tools available for health and safety professionals. From data cleaning and preprocessing to machine learning and modeling, Python has a vast array of resources and libraries that can help you tackle even the most complex data analysis tasks. Real-World Applications

Python for Health and Safety has numerous real-world applications, from improving incident reporting and risk assessment to enhancing compliance monitoring and performance metrics. By leveraging Python's data analysis capabilities, you can:

  • Identify high-risk areas and develop targeted interventions to reduce incidents and injuries
  • Monitor and analyze compliance data to ensure regulatory adherence and reduce fines
  • Develop predictive models to forecast health and safety trends and anticipate potential risks
  • Create interactive dashboards to communicate complex data insights to stakeholders and decision-makers
  • Automate routine tasks and workflows to free up resources and improve productivity
